Xml tutorial basics pdf

Jan 25, 2010 an introduction to xml provides students and entrylevel professionals with demonstrations of the basics of learning xml, covering topics such as web 2. Download xml tutorial in pdf,an easy document to learn how to work with xml, a free courses under 55 pages by ralf schenkel. Find file copy path fetching contributors cannot retrieve contributors at this time. The following links give you more information about xml files and its operations through vb. Youll learn the basics of control flow, which is the basis of how programs make decisions and choose different actions. Like html, xml is a subset of sgml standard generalized markup language. If youre new to xml, this article introduces the basic construction of xml documents as well as the rules that you must follow to create wellformed xml, including naming conventions, proper tag nesting, attribute guidelines, declarations, and entities. Sites that only use scanned pdf files offer even less to consumers. Read and practice the tutorials in the given order and you will not face any difficulty in learning xml even if you are a complete beginner. Forget the web, xml is the new way to business xml is the cure for your data exchange, information integration, data exchange, x2y, you name it problems xml, the mother of all web application enablers xml has been the best invention since sliced bread. Xpath tutorial basics will teach some more advanced xslt tricks based on xpath expressions xslt for compound documents tutorial. After you have studied this chapter you will know what xml is.

Nov 18, 2019 admin tutorials web development document type definitions dtd,dtd and xml schema tutorial,dtd basics,dtd examples,dtd tutorial pdf,education,html,html and dtd schema tutorial,introduction to dtd,introduction to xml document type definitions dtd and schema tutorial pdf,introduction to xml document type definitions dtd tutorial,learn dtd, pdf,student forum,tutorial,tutorials pdf,web. The goal is to create a universal format for common western music notation, similar to the role that the mp3 format serves for recorded music. Introduction to xml document type definitions dtd and schema in web development. It is important for all types of software developers. You wont be an xml expert after following this kickstart tutorial. Xml is the allhealing, worldpeace inducing tool for computer processing xml enables application portability forget the web, xml is the new way to business xml is the cure for your data exchange, information integration, data exchange, x2y, you name it problems. Xml schema is an xml based language used to create xml based languages and data models. Snake oil is the allcuring drug these strange guys in wildwest movies sell, travelling from town to town, but visiting each town only once. Tutorial home musicxml is a digital sheet music interchange and distribution format. This tutorial is based on webucators introduction to xml training course.

The extensible application markup language xaml is an xml based language created by microsoft as an alternative to programming code for instantiating and initializing objects, and organizing those objects in parentchild hierarchies. This xml is light weight language an one of most required language in dynamic web development. As you can see, an xml schema is an xml document and must follow all the syntax rules of any other xml document. Word to pdf convert is a quickly and easily convert microsoft word documents. Provides a comprehensive tutorial on the xml document standard. Xml information choose your info you need from the boxes below. You can convert word 2010,2007,2003,2000,97,rtc,txt, htm,css,xml to pdf. Pdf xml for the beginners computer tutorials in pdf. It is a textual data format with strong support via unicode for different.

Xml also makes it easier to expand or upgrade to new operating systems, new applications, or new browsers, without losing data. Take advantage of this course called xml for the beginners to improve your web development skills and better understand xml. Xml was designed to be both human and machinereadable. About the tutorial x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ml. Where we are not going in this tutorial c what is xml, why you should care, how xml works element, attribute, dtd, schema, entity. Introduction to xml in this chapter we explore a variety of di. Introduction to xml for beginners tutorial pdf education.

Contribute to gastonstattutorial rwebdata development by creating an account on github. On the data end of the spectrum, you find collections of data like those that reside in a database. Xml basics extensible markup language xml is a markup language that defines a set of rules for encoding documents in a format that is both humanreadable and machinereadable. Learn about xml technology and how using liquid technologies products can save you hours of development and testing effort to help deliver your projects on time and within budget. Xml basics have been discussed and demonstrated with colorful diagrams, for easy understanding, for absolute beginners. Xquery tutorial basics if you have interest in xml databases php mysql xml tutorial basics shows how to display an xml resultset retrieved form mysql with xslt. Xml tutorial for beginners learn xml with examples. Xml tutorial pdf version quick guide resources job search discussion xml stands for ex tensible m arkup l anguage and is a textbased markup language derived from standard generalized markup language sgml. This tutorial is also available to run locally on your machine.

An overview of the value of xml web services for developers, with introductions to soap, wsdl, and uddi. Your contribution will go a long way in helping us serve. Nov 11, 2017 as the official ide, android studio has come along way since its introduction in 2014 and is now a powerful and mostly userfriendly interface for building android apps. Designers will learn what parts of xml are most helpful to their team and will. An overview of the xsl spec including xslt and xpath examples of various use cases relationship with other xml technologies a detailed example these slides are available at. This course is adapted to your level as well as all xml pdf courses to better enrich your knowledge. Jan 15, 2016 xmlrcp to use these kinds of apis, you call it using xml and it returns xml.

Notation basics here we discuss the basic notation features that go beyond midis capabilities, including stems. Domdocument object model is an api that provides a standard set of interfaces for manipulating an xml document. Using a dtd is the formal way to describe a valid xml document. This newly revised tutorial discusses what xml is, why it was developed, and how its shaping the future of electronic commerce. Succeeding eclipse as the main ide, android studio has come along way since its introduction in 2014. This site descripts the xml master program and also provides a xml turorial and a xml master practice exam. The tutorial is divided into sections such as xml basics, advanced xml, and xml tools.

Xml was designed to describe data while html was designed for. An xml schema defines element and attribute names for a class of xml documents. Specif ically xml uses document type definition dtd or an xml schema to define tags. This tutorial is based on webucators introduction to xml training course this lesson covers the basics of xml. These exchange data in the form of an xml file which is like a fancy kind of html table document. Our xml tutorial provides a detailed knowledge of xml technology like what is xml, features of xml, xml example, xml related technologies, creating xml structure by dtd, creating xml structure by schema xsd, difference between dtd and schema. Xml stands for extensible markup language and is a textbased markup language derived from standard generalized markup language sgml. Download edi tutorials on xml, edifact and ansi for a better understanding of these edi document standards. Xml document type definitions dtd and schema describe the. Sax simple api for xml, nonw3c api for streaming document processing. It is designed to represent complex, structured data, and musical scores fit that description. About the tutorial spring framework is an open source java platform that provides comprehensive infrastructure support for developing robust java applications very easily and very rapidly. This xml tutorial consists the detailed explanation of all the xml related topics in a systematic manner. Xml is an essential data interchange format because it remains the most reliable way of ensuring that an objects data is preserved.

All you need to do is download the training document, open it and start learning xml for free. An xml document can contain a wide variety of data. Nov 17, 2019 introduction to xml for beginners tutorial pdf. This xml tutorial consists the detailed explanation of all. A really, really, really good introduction to xml sitepoint. Xml schemas also have to follow the rules defined in the schema of schemas, which. Transform it into pdf convert to pdf and display with acrobat page 7 mulberry technologies, inc. You will learn the benefits of xml and the syntax rules. An xml document is a basic unit of xml information composed of elements and other markup in an orderly package. Introduction to xml document type definitions dtd and schema tutorial pdf. Xsl is a w3c specification that describes a method for visually presenting xml documents.

Xml tutorial is designed for beginners and professionals. It also covers a variety of important xml programming interfaces and standards, and ends with two case studies showing how companies are using. Xml, the extensible markup language, has gone from the latest buzzword to an entrenched ebusiness technology in record time. Take advantage of this course called xml for the beginners to improve your web development skills and better understand xml this course is adapted to your level as well as all xml pdf courses to better enrich your knowledge all you need to do is download the training document, open it and start learning xml for free this tutorial has been prepared for the beginners to. The design goals of xml focus on simplicity,generality,and usability across the internet. The schema also specifies the structure that those documents must adhere to and the type of content that each element can hold.

This site descripts the xml master program and also provides a. These are only really used by javascript and web developers. Xml schema an alternative to a dtd and used to validate xml documents. Android studio tutorial for beginners android authority. And youll be able to understand xml documents and most of xml dtds. In this tutorial you will learn about xml, and the difference between xml and html. Those who do not have any knowledge of xml will be able to create xml. Youll also gain an understanding of validation in terms of both dtd and schema usage. This reference has been prepared for beginners to help them understand the basic to advanced concepts related to xml. With xml, data can be available to all kinds of reading machines like people. Page options msdn home xml web services basics roger wolter microsoft corporation december 2001 summary. This standard was further developed and became soap. Each of these sections contain related topics with simple and useful examples.

This provides a software and hardwareindependent way of storing, transporting, and sharing data. April 29th, 2003 organizing and searching information with xml 2 snake oil. Free xml books download ebooks online textbooks tutorials. An overview of the xsl spec including xslt and xpath. This is the first installment of our xml master basic v2 exam strategy course. Examples are often easier to understand than text explanations. Xml hits the magic sweet spot between simplicity and power, just as html and midi have done in the past. Musicxml is a digital sheet music interchange and distribution format. Maybe it is a little hard to understand, but xml does not do anything. Xml is often used for distributing data over the internet. With this technique, you create an html page, link the xml document to it, and access and. Javascript a specialist kind of apis, these are focused around javascript and are accessed using this language.

Xml is a software and hardwareindependent tool for storing and transporting data. For example apaches fop is used render xsl format objects into pdf. Xml tutorial pdf software free download xml tutorial pdf. Xml extensible markup language is a markup language used for storing and transporting data. Xml e x tensible m arkup l anguage is a markup language used for storing and transporting data. Xml support in internet explorer and netscape navigator by jan egil refsnes about the support for xml in the two most famous browsers. Xml plays an important role in many different it systems.

Other xml recommendations xbase for specifying a base url for relative urls. Xml is the cure for your data exchange, information. Xml files extensible markup language tutorials and guides. Spring framework was initially written by rod johnson and was first released under the apache 2. Xml master is a professional certification designed to assess an individuals technical expertise with respect to xml and xml related technologies.

In this chapter, well cover the basics of xml essentially, most of the information youll need to know to get a handle on this exciting technology. Feb 28, 2015 xml basics have been discussed and demonstrated with colorful diagrams, for easy understanding, for absolute beginners. The branches and loops tutorial teaches the basics of selecting different paths of code execution based on the values stored in variables. Json objects are used for transferring data between server and client, xml serves the same purpose. Aug 24, 2005 in this chapter, well cover the basics of xml essentially, most of the information youll need to know to get a handle on this exciting technology. Extensible markup language xml is a markup language that defines a set of rules for encoding documents in a format that is both humanreadable and machinereadable. Xml builds on decades of experience with its predecessor sgml, as well as the experience with the explosive growth of html and the web. However json objects have several advantages over xml and we are going to discuss them in this tutorial along with json concepts and its usages. Xml master is a professional certification designed to assess an individuals technical expertise with respect to xml and xmlrelated technologies.